What is the Paddle and Dine?

On the Paddle and Dine tour, we will follow a trail of connected lakes and streams that flow through the heart of the Mat Su Valley. Starting at Finger Lake and ending at Wasilla Lake, you kayak across lakes and through streams with views of the beautiful Chugach and Talkeetna Mountains.  It is not uncommon to see moose, ducks,  and fish along the route. At the end of the route, we will paddle up to a local restaurant where will have a meal together.

What to expect on the Paddle and Dine

A typical trip itinerary is as follows:

At the designated time, we will meet at Newcomb Park by Wasilla Lake and then transfer everyone to Finger Lake. After paddling across Finger Lake there is a portage where we will carry our paddle craft up and down a hill to Cottonwood Lake. After paddling on Cottonwood Lake for a bit, we will stop for a snack. We then paddle across the rest of Cottonwood Lake to Mud Lake. Depending on water levels, we will either go through a tunnel or carry our equipment across Seward Meridian Highway. Afterwards we will follow Wasilla Lake to the chosen restaurant. There, we will unload from our watercrafts and have lunch in the restaurant we have chosen. After lunch, we will continue paddling across Wasilla Lake to our final destination-Newcomb Park.

What do you need to bring?

  • Non-cotton base layer
  • Quick drying shirt and pants
  • Fleece jacket
  • Rain/wind outer layer pants and jacket
  • Hat with draw string or a beanie
  • Shoes that can get wet and dry quickly (flip flops are discouraged)

*Weather in Alaska can change quickly so it is recommended that you wear layers.
